Description

The SPACES (Strategic Property Asset Collaboration in East Sussex) partnership has been awarded funding from the One Public Estate (OPE) Opportunity Development Fund (ODF) to provide capacity to work with public sector partners to develop a pipeline of public sector property opportunities that are 'bid-ready'.



One of the ODF workstreams is 'Land Release for Housing Development'. SPACES is commissioning a piece of work to develop a 'land release' pipeline across public sector partners and explore funding opportunities to enable the development of housing in line with the East Sussex housing agenda.

SPACES has previously commissioned 'phase 1' activity to scope and develop an East Sussex local authority project pipeline for the Brownfield Land Release Fund (BLRF) which was carried out during 2022/23.

SPACES is now commissioning 'phase 2' work to extend this land release pipeline development to include wider public sector partners and wider funding opportunities to enable the development of housing in line with the East Sussex housing agenda.

East Sussex is facing acute pressures within the housing sector, including a shortage of affordable housing, and rising demand for temporary accommodation and homelessness services. This in turn impacts on a range of services delivered by the local authorities and our partner organisations. The trends seen in East Sussex reflect broader trends across the South East and nationally as the housing crisis has emerged over the last 20 years.



The key purpose is to:

• Carry out research, engagement and analysis to set out the scope of the public sector land release offer in East Sussex, including the potential pipeline (where there are suitable funding streams*), and highlighting gaps in suitable funding streams.

• Use this information (along with your experience and expertise) to identify pilot(s) which will target a specific housing need identified through the East Sussex Housing Partnership Board and specialist groups.

*Note that whilst BLRF is not the focus of this engagement, should any new BLRF opportunities arise, this should be captured.

Subject to the identification of pilot opportunities, there is potential for this specification to be extended to support pilots to improve viability and progress to a 'bid ready' stage for appropriate funding stream(s). This may include site specific investigations and/or business case development.
